Nail Landmines in Jakarta - Ranjau Paku

Nail land mines have been a long time problem for people in Jakarta. There are a lot of this topic on the Jakarta News lately so I decided to cover it in my blog. There are two possible perpetrator in this, one is a robber the other is the guy who doing business fixing the flat tires usually a little street vendor.

There are many group of volunteering people who trying to fix this situation who cooperate with the police. Despite that, the nail land mines still an existing problems that Jakarta has today. They usually clean those nail land mines using magnet for collecting all the nails. You can see the location in this website ranjaupaku dot com. They covered mostly main area which has many nail land mines.

Tips when you have flat tires:

1. Try to get to gas station or a restaurant or any building to change your tires. Try not to stop in the side of the street. Usually in the building or parking lot there are security that can help you with that and it is safer.
2. If you have to stop on the side of the street to change tires, lock all of your door car so people can't just steal your belonging in the car. They only need a split second to steal your belongings when you change your tires.
3. Look at your surrounding if it's empty or not crowded it's best you still drive your car to the nearest building. Better be safe than sorry.

In closing, you have to be street wise and cautious to live in Jakarta. Beware and aware of your situation is the best thing.
